  • Rationale and design of INFINITY-SWEDEHEART : A registry-based randomized clinical trial comparing clinical outcomes of the sirolimus-eluting DynamX bioadaptor to the zotarolimus-eluting Resolute Onyx stent
  • 2024
  • Ingår i: American Heart Journal. - : Elsevier. - 0002-8703 .- 1097-6744. ; 277, s. 1-10
  • Tidskriftsartikel (refereegranskat)abstract
    • BACKGROUND: Modern drug-eluting stents have seen significant improvements, yet still create a rigid cage within the coronary artery. There is a 2% to 4% annual incidence of target lesion failure (TLF) beyond 1 year, and half of the patients experience angina after 5 years. The DynamX bioadaptor is a sirolimus-eluting, thin (71 µm) cobalt-chromium platform with helical strands that unlock and separate after in vivo degradation of the bioresorbable polymer coating. This allows the vessel to return to normal physiological function and motion, along with compensatory adaptive remodeling, which may reduce the need for reintervention and alleviate angina following percutaneous coronary intervention (PCI).METHODS: The INFINITY-SWEDEHEART trial is a single-blind, registry-based randomized clinical trial (R-RCT) to evaluate the safety and effectiveness of the DynamX bioadaptor compared to the Resolute Onyx stent in the treatment of patients with ischemic heart disease with de novo native coronary artery lesions. The R-RCT framework allows for recruitment, randomization, and pragmatic data collection of baseline demographics, medications, and clinical outcomes using existing national clinical registries integrated with the trial database. The primary objective is to demonstrate noninferiority in terms of freedom from TLF (cardiovascular death, target vessel myocardial infarction, or ischemia-driven target lesion revascularization) at 1 year. Powered secondary endpoints will be tested sequentially for superiority from 6 months to the end of follow-up (5 years) for the following: 1) TLF in all subjects, 2) target vessel failure in all subjects, and 3) TLF in subjects with acute coronary syndrome (ACS). Subsequent superiority testing will be performed at a time determined depending on the number of events, ensuring sufficient statistical power. Change in angina-related symptoms, function and quality of life will be assessed using the Seattle Angina Questionnaire-short version. Predefined sub-groups will be analyzed. In total, 2400 patients have been randomized at 20 sites in Sweden. Available baseline characteristic reveal relatively old age (68 years) and a large proportion of ACS patients including 25% STEMI and 37% NSTEMI patients.SUMMARY: The INFINITY-SWEDEHEART study is designed to evaluate the long-term safety and efficacy of the DynamX bioadaptor compared to the Resolute Onyx stent in a general PCI patient population.

  • Incidence and outcome of myocardial infarction treated with percutaneous coronary intervention during COVID-19 pandemic
  • 2020
  • Ingår i: Heart. - : BMJ Publishing Group Ltd. - 1355-6037 .- 1468-201X. ; 106:23, s. 1812-1818
  • Tidskriftsartikel (refereegranskat)abstract
    • OBJECTIVE: Most reports on the declining incidence of myocardial infarction (MI) during the COVID-19 have either been anecdotal, survey results or geographically limited to areas with lockdowns. We examined the incidence of MI during the COVID-19 pandemic in Sweden, which has remained an open society with a different public health approach fighting COVID-19.METHODS: We assessed the incidence rate (IR) as well as the incidence rate ratios (IRRs) of all MI referred for coronary angiography in Sweden using the nationwide Swedish Coronary Angiography and Angioplasty Registry (SCAAR), during the COVID-19 pandemic in Sweden (1 March 2020-7 May 2020) in relation to the same days 2015-2019.RESULTS: A total of 2443 MIs were referred for coronary angiography during the COVID-19 pandemic resulting in an IR 36 MIs/day (204 MIs/100 000 per year) compared with 15 213 MIs during the reference period with an IR of 45 MIs/day (254 MIs/100 000 per year) resulting in IRR of 0.80, 95% CI (0.74 to 0.86), p<0.001. Results were consistent in all investigated patient subgroups, indicating no change in patient category seeking cardiac care. Kaplan-Meier event rates for 7-day case fatality were 439 (2.3%) compared with 37 (2.9%) (HR: 0.81, 95% CI (0.58 to 1.13), p=0.21). Time to percutaneous coronary intervention (PCI) was shorter during the pandemic and PCI was equally performed, indicating no change in quality of care during the pandemic.CONCLUSION: The COVID-19 pandemic has significantly reduced the incidence of MI referred for invasive treatment strategy. No differences in overall short-term case fatality or quality of care indicators were observed.

  • Systematic Coronary Risk Evaluation estimated risk and prevalent subclinical atherosclerosis in coronary and carotid arteries: A population-based cohort analysis from the Swedish Cardiopulmonary Bioimage Study
  • 2021
  • Ingår i: European Journal of Preventive Cardiology. - : Oxford University Press (OUP). - 2047-4873 .- 2047-4881. ; 28:3, s. 250-259
  • Tidskriftsartikel (refereegranskat)abstract
    • Background It is not clear if the European Systematic Coronary Risk Evaluation algorithm is useful for identifying prevalent subclinical atherosclerosis in a population of apparently healthy individuals. Our aim was to explore the association between the risk estimates from Systematic Coronary Risk Evaluation and prevalent subclinical atherosclerosis. Design The design of this study was as a cross-sectional analysis from a population-based study cohort. Methods From the general population, the Swedish Cardiopulmonary Bioimage Study randomly invited individuals aged 50-64 years and enrolled 13,411 participants mean age 57 (standard deviation 4.3) years; 46% males between November 2013-December 2016. Associations between Systematic Coronary Risk Evaluation risk estimates and coronary artery calcification and plaques in the carotid arteries by using imaging data from a computed tomography of the heart and ultrasonography of the carotid arteries were examined. Results Coronary calcification was present in 39.5% and carotid plaque in 56.0%. In men, coronary artery calcium score >0 ranged from 40.7-65.9% and presence of carotid plaques from 54.5% to 72.8% in the age group 50-54 and 60-65 years, respectively. In women, the corresponding difference was from 17.1-38.9% and from 41.0-58.4%. A doubling of Systematic Coronary Risk Evaluation was associated with an increased probability to have coronary artery calcium score >0 (odds ratio: 2.18 (95% confidence interval 2.07-2.30)) and to have >1 carotid plaques (1.67 (1.61-1.74)). Conclusion Systematic Coronary Risk Evaluation estimated risk is associated with prevalent subclinical atherosclerosis in two major vascular beds in a general population sample without established cardiovascular disease or diabetes mellitus. Thus, the Systematic Coronary Risk Evaluation risk chart may be of use for estimating the risk of subclinical atherosclerosis.

  • Angiotensin-converting enzyme inhibitors and angiotensin II receptor blockers are associated with improved outcome but do not prevent new-onset atrial fibrillation after acute myocardial infarction
  • 2017
  • Ingår i: Journal of the American Heart Association. - 2047-9980. ; 6:3
  • Tidskriftsartikel (refereegranskat)abstract
    • Background Treatment with renin‐angiotensin system (RAS) inhibitors might restrain the structural/electrical remodeling associated with atrial fibrillation (AF). Limited evidence exists regarding the potential benefits of RAS inhibition post‐acute myocardial infarction (AMI) in patients with AF. This study sought to assess the association between RAS inhibition and all‐cause mortality and new‐onset AF in patients with/without congestive heart failure (CHF) post‐AMI.Methods and Results Patients hospitalized for AMI between 2006 and 2012 were identified in Swedish registries. Patients were stratified in 4 subgroups; patients with CHF and AF (n=11 489); patients with CHF without AF (n=31 676); patients with AF without CHF (n=10 066); and patients without both CHF and AF (n=59 417). Patients exposed to RAS inhibition were compared to nontreated. Three‐year risk of all‐cause mortality and new‐onset AF was assessed using adjusted Cox regression analyses. At discharge, 83 291 (73.9%) patients received RAS inhibition. RAS inhibition was associated with lower 3‐year risk of all‐cause mortality in CHF patients with AF, adjusted hazard ratio (HR) with 95% CI 0.75 (0.70–0.81), CHF patients without AF, HR 0.65 (0.60–0.69), AF patients without CHF, HR 0.82 (0.75–0.90), and in patients without CHF and AF, HR 0.76 (0.72–0.81), respectively. RAS inhibition was not associated with lower 3‐year risk of new‐onset AF in patients without AF but with/without CHF; HR 0.96 (0.84–1.10) and 1.12 (1.02–1.22), respectively.Conclusions RAS inhibition post‐AMI was associated with lower risk of all‐cause mortality. In patients with/without CHF, RAS inhibition was not associated with lower incidence of new‐onset AF.

  • Antithrombotic therapy after myocardial infarction in patients with atrial fibrillation undergoing percutaneous coronary intervention
  • 2018
  • Ingår i: European Heart Journal - Cardiovascular Pharmacotherapy. - : Oxford University Press (OUP). - 2055-6837 .- 2055-6845. ; 4:1, s. 36-45
  • Tidskriftsartikel (refereegranskat)abstract
    • Aims Optimal antithrombotic therapy after percutaneous coronary intervention (PCI) in patients with myocardial infarction (MI) and atrial fibrillation is uncertain. In this study, we compared antithrombotic regimes with regard to a composite cardiovascular outcome of all-cause mortality, MI or ischaemic stroke, and major bleeds. Methods and results Patients between October 2005 and December 2012 were identified in Swedish registries, n = 7116. Landmark 0-90 and 91-365 days of outcome were evaluated with Cox-regressions, with dual antiplatelet therapy as reference. At discharge, 16.2% received triple therapy (aspirin, clopidogrel, and warfarin), 1.9% aspirin plus warfarin, 7.3% clopidogrel plus warfarin, and 60.8% dual antiplatelets. For cardiovascular outcome, adjusted hazard ratio with 95% confidence interval (HR) for triple therapy was 0.86 (0.70-1.07) for 0-90 days and 0.78 (0.58-1.05) for 91-365 days. A HR of 2.16 (1.48-3.13) and 1.61 (0.98-2.66) during 0-90 and 91-365 days, respectively, was observed for major bleeds. For aspirin plus warfarin, HR 0.82 (0.54-1.26) and 0.62 (0.48-0.79) was observed for cardiovascular outcome and 1.30 (0.60-2.85) and 1.01 (0.63-1.62) for major bleeds during 0-90 and 91-365 days, respectively. For clopidogrel plus warfarin, HR of 0.90 (0.68-1.19) and 0.68 (0.49-0.95) was observed for cardiovascular outcome and 1.28 (0.71-2.32) and 1.08 (0.57-2.04) for major bleeds during 0-90 and 91-365 days, respectively. Conclusion Compared to dual antiplatelets, aspirin or clopidogrel plus warfarin therapy was associated with similar 0-90 days and lower 91-365 days of risk of the cardiovascular outcome, without higher risk of major bleeds. Triple therapy was associated with non-significant lower risk of cardiovascular outcome and higher risk of major bleeds.

  • Coronary angiography in out-of-hospital cardiac arrest without ST elevation on ECG-Short- and long-term survival.
  • 2018
  • Ingår i: American Heart Journal. - : Elsevier BV. - 0002-8703 .- 1097-6744. ; 200, s. 90-95
  • Tidskriftsartikel (refereegranskat)abstract
    • BACKGROUND: The potential benefit of early coronary angiography in out-of-hospital cardiac arrest (OHCA) patients without ST elevation on ECG is unclear. The aim of this study was to evaluate the association between early coronary angiography and survival in these patients.METHODS: Nationwide observational study between 2008 and 2013. Included were patients admitted to hospital after witnessed OHCA, with shockable rhythm, age 18 to 80 years and unconscious. Patients with ST-elevation on ECG were excluded. Patients that underwent early CAG (within 24 hours) were compared with no early CAG (later during the hospital stay or not at all). Outcomes were survival at 30 days, 1 year, and 3 years. Multivariate analysis included pre-hospital factors, comorbidity and ECG-findings.RESULTS: In total, 799 OHCA patients fulfilled the inclusion criteria, of which 275 (34%) received early CAG versus 524 (66%) with no early CAG. In the early CAG group, the proportion of patients with an occluded coronary artery was 27% and 70% had at least one significant coronary stenosis (defined as narrowing of coronary lumen diameter of ≥50%). The 30-day survival rate was 65% in early CAG group versus 52% with no early CAG (P < .001). The adjusted OR was 1.42 (95% CI 1.00-2.02). The one-year survival rate was 62% in the early CAG group versus 48% in the no early CAG group with the adjusted hazard ratio of 1.35 (95% CI 1.04-1.77).CONCLUSION: In this population of bystander-witnessed cases of out-of-hospital cardiac arrest with shockable rhythm and ECG without ST elevation, early coronary angiography may be associated with improved short and long term survival.

  • Direct or subacute coronary angiography in out-of-hospital cardiac arrest (DISCO)-An initial pilot-study of a randomized clinical trial
  • 2019
  • Ingår i: Resuscitation. - : ELSEVIER IRELAND LTD. - 0300-9572 .- 1873-1570. ; 139, s. 253-261
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: The clinical importance of immediate coronary angiography, with potentially subsequent percutaneous coronary intervention (PCI), in out-of-hospital cardiac arrest (OHCA) patients without ST-elevation on the ECG is unclear. In this study, we assessed feasibility and safety aspects of performing immediate coronary angiography in a pre-specified pilot phase of the 'DIrect or Subacute Coronary angiography in Out-of-hospital cardiac arrest' (DISCO) randomized controlled trial (ClinicalTrials.gov ID: NCT02309151). Methods: Resuscitated bystander witnessed OHCA patients > 18 years without ST-elevation on the ECG were randomized to immediate coronary angiography versus standard of care. Event times, procedure related adverse events and safety variables within 7 days were recorded. Results: In total, 79 patients were randomized to immediate angiography (n = 39) or standard of care (n = 40). No major differences in baseline characteristics between the groups were found. There were no differences in the proportion of bleedings and renal failure. Three patients randomized to immediate angiography and six patients randomized to standard care died within 24 h. The median time from EMS arrival to coronary angiography was 135 min in the immediate angiography group. In patients randomized to immediate angiography a culprit lesion was found in 14/38 (36.8%) and PCI was performed in all these patients. In 6/40 (15%) patients randomized to standard of care, coronary angiography was performed before the stipulated 3 days. Conclusion: In this out-of-hospital cardiac arrest population without ST-elevation, randomization to a strategy to perform immediate coronary angiography was feasible although the time window of 120 min from EMS arrival at the scene of the arrest to start of coronary angiography was not achieved. No significant safety issues were reported.

  • Post-resuscitation myocardial dysfunction in out-of-hospital cardiac arrest patients randomized to immediate coronary angiography versus standard of care
  • 2020
  • Ingår i: IJC Heart & Vasculature. - : ELSEVIER IRELAND LTD. - 2352-9067. ; 27
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: Immediate coronary angiography with subsequent percutaneous coronary intervention (PCI) has the potential to reduce post-resuscitation myocardial dysfunction in out-of-hospital cardiac arrest (OHCA) patients. The aim of this study was to see if immediate coronary angiography, with potential PCI, in patients without ST-elevation on the ECG, influenced post-resuscitation myocardial function and cardiac biomarkers.Methods: A secondary analysis of the Direct or Subacute Coronary Angiography in Out-of-Hospital Cardiac Arrest (DISCO) trial (ClinicalTrials.gov ID: NCT02309151). Patients with bystander-witnessed OHCA, without ST-elevations on the ECG were randomly assigned to immediate coronary angiography within two hours of cardiac arrest (n = 38) versus standard-of-care with deferred angiography (n = 40). Outcome measures included left ventricle ejection fraction (LVEF) at 24 h, peak Troponin T levels, lactate clearance and NT-proBNP at 72 h.Results: In the immediate-angiography group, median LVEF at 24 h was 47% (Q1-Q3; 30-55) vs. 46% (Q1-Q3; 35-55) in the standard-of-care group. Peak Troponin-T levels during the first 24 h were 362 ng/L (Q1-Q3; 174-2020) in the immediate angiography group and 377 ng/L (Q1-Q3; 205-1078) in the standard-of-care group. NT-proBNP levels at 72 h were 931 ng/L (Q1-Q3; 396-2845) in the immediate-angiography group and 1913 ng/L (Q1-Q3; 489-3140) in the standard-of-care group.Conclusion: In this analysis of OHCA patients without ST-elevation on the ECG randomized to immediate coronary angiography or standard-of-care, no differences in post-resuscitation myocardial dysfunction parameters between the two groups were found. This finding was consistent also in patients randomized to immediate coronary angiography where PCI was performed compared to those where PCI was not performed.

  • Patients’ experiences of clinical trial participation involving a product remotely assessing study drug adherence
  • 2024
  • Ingår i: Contemporary Clinical Trials Communications. - : Elsevier. - 2451-8654. ; 40
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: The participation of patients in clinical trials is crucial for the development of healthcare. There are several challenges in the recruitment of trial participants with acute medical conditions. The registry-based randomized DAPA-MI clinical trial recruited patients during hospitalization for myocardial infarction and provided study drugs in bottles with smart caps that used wireless technology to transmit monitoring data. This interview study aimed to investigate patients’ experience of participation in a clinical trial and their attitude to the new bottle cap technology. Methods: A subset of patients participating in the DAPA-MI trial were recruited from four hospitals in Sweden. Semi-structured interviews were conducted and analysed using manifest content analysis. Results: Video interviews were performed including 21 patients (four women and 17 men). The median age was 59 years (range 44–80). Four categories of patients' experiences were identified. A willingness to contribute consisted of patients’ positive attitudes to participation and to be a part of development and research. The perception of information emphasized the value of the oral information as well as the importance of time for reflection. Be in a vulnerable condition highlighted the impaired ability to perceive and remember in the acute medical condition. Adaptation to a new technology described the overall positive experiences of the smart bottle cap to evaluate adherence. Conclusions: Patients’ experiences of trial participation were in general positive but some challenges in the acute setting of a myocardial infarction were revealed. The smart bottle cap was well accepted, despite some handling difficulties.
